Why Solar Needs Smarter Storage
Traditional lithium-ion batteries sort of work for home use, but they’re not cutting it for grid-scale needs. Consider this:
- Peak solar production (11 AM-3 PM) mismatches energy demand peaks (6-9 PM)
- Current batteries lose 15-30% efficiency in extreme temperatures
- Recycling infrastructure only handles 5% of spent solar batteries
